July 14, 1931
The mayor of Pine Bluff (Jefferson County) declared “Peggy Shannon Day,” and the world premiere of the movie The Secret Call was held in Pine Bluff. Pine Bluff native Winona Sammon, whose stage and screen name was Peggy Shannon, had been thrust into the movie’s leading role two days after her arrival in Hollywood to replace Clara Bow, who had suffered her second nervous breakdown. Shannon enjoyed several years of prominence on stage and screen until her heavy drinking and reputation for being temperamental and hard to work with brought a decline in demand for her appearance.
